BROOKLYN, N.Y.— The York College men's basketball team had many big contributors in a dominant, 90-60, win over conference-rival Medgar Evers College on Friday night. 
 
Four players for York scored in double figures, led by senior Michael Woods, who finished with 28 points and four steals on 8-of-14 shooting.  Junior point guard Du'Quan Lawson established a new career-high in assists, dropping 12 dimes, while also scoring seven points.  Omar St. John (18 points), Jaron Williams (15 points, 9 rebounds, 4 blocks) and Donald Rodriguez (10 points, 8 boards) also had big nights in the win.  
 
As a team, York controlled all aspects of the game.  They shot 50 percent from the field, while holding the Cougars to just 30 percent shooting and forcing 23 turnovers. 
 
The Cardinals were never threatened, quickly jumping out to a double-digit advantage less than six minutes into the game, before closing the half with an 18-3 run to go up by 25.  In the second half, the Cardinals would extend their lead to as many as 36 points.  
 
With the win, York improves to 15-7 overall and 10-3 in the CUNYAC. Medgar Evers drops to 2-19, 1-11 CUNYAC.  The Cardinals return to action on Tuesday with a home game against Lehman College at 8 p.m. Admission to the game is free!
